Job description

The Treasury Analyst, reporting to the Head of Treasury supports and assists in the management and oversight of the firm’s liquidity and funding needs. This role provides analytical and operational support across treasury, risk oversight and operations, helping to ensure that the firm manages its liquidity and funding within Board-approved risk appetite and in line with applicable regulatory requirements.

This role offers broad exposure across treasury, risk and operations, partnering with FLM, Front Office, Finance, Regulatory Reporting, Risk Oversight, Compliance and Operations, as well as relevant NBC Group functions.

Main Responsibilities:
  • Assist the Head of Treasury with the day-to-day management, monitoring and reporting of the firm’s liquidity, funding and market risk position.
  • Support and manage the daily production, monitoring and reporting of liquidity and funding metrics, including LCR (Liquidity Coverage Ratio), NSFR (Net Stable Funding Ratio), ALMM (Additional Liquidity Management Metrics) and HQLA (High Quality Liquidity Asset), and help explain key drivers of daily movements.
  • Assist with intraday liquidity and cash flow monitoring, forecasting and support liquidity stress testing and scenario analysis.
  • Support and review HQLA monetisation testing and collateral management activities.
  • Assist in the preparation of management information and supporting analysis for ALCO and ERC committees.
  • Monitor treasury, liquidity, funding and market risk exposures against Board-approved limits and risk appetite, supporting limit utilisation reporting and timely escalation of breaches. Assist with due diligence for new activity/product regarding funding and liquidity needs and impacts.
  • Built and apply knowledge of trade products, instruments and operational processes across the trade lifecycle, including trade capture, confirmations, settlements, reconciliations and collateral/margin processing. Assist in maintaining and developing the treasury artefacts, including the ILAAP, Funding and Liquidity Plan and Contingency Funding Plan.
  • Support and review all liquidity related policies, standards, guidelines and procedures in the 1st and 2nd lines.
  • Support responses to queries from regulators and external auditors on liquidity and treasury matters.
  • Support horizon scanning for liquidity regulation and evolving market practice.
  • Work closely and collaboratively with the FLM team and support liaison with NBC Group Treasury.
Skills and Experience Required:

We encourage applications from candidates who bring a diverse set of skills, experiences, and perspectives. The ideal candidate will possess:

  • 3 to 5 years’ relevant experience across treasury, ALM, liquidity, risk or treasury operations within a bank or financial institution.
  • Detailed exposure to treasury, risk and operations activities, including the trade lifecycle, settlements, confirmations, reconciliations and collateral/margin management.
  • Working knowledge of the CRR and associated RTSs, ITSs, DAs, DRs and Central Bank of Ireland liquidity and funding requirements, including, but not limited to the LCR and NSFR.
  • Knowledge and experience of securities lending transactions and derivative strategies, together with an understanding of the associated risk, liquidity and operational considerations.
  • Familiarity with liquidity and funding risk concepts, limit monitoring and prudential reporting.
  • An understanding of global economic and market forces.
  • Quantitative and analytical skills, with advanced Excel capability and experience using treasury and/or risk systems.
  • Attention to detail, communication and collaboration skills, with the ability to apply risk awareness, manage competing priorities and deliver to deadlines.
  • Display behaviours in line with the NBCGF Values of Agility, Empowerment, Partnership and Excellence.
About Us:

NBCGF is a direct wholly owned subsidiary of National Bank of Canada (“NBC”). The main strategic purpose of NBCGF is to enable the NBC Group (“NBC Group,” meaning National Bank of Canada and all its subsidiaries) to grow and diversify its presence in Europe while allowing for a natural development of its existing business relationships and the establishment of new ones in the European markets.

NBC has over 150 years of history and is currently the 6th largest Canadian bank. Through its branch and subsidiary network, NBC can service clients throughout North America and Europe. NBC’s strategy is to further develop NBCGF as its hub for trading and financial services in Europe.
